Output 1db54ad41cfdaac7d7b68a7d08033c4a0f4f76e8dbf59f85e92fbb9d1e16f615:1

value
66898949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aae5a3c68305df8178019cc402467091c87c4fc6 OP_EQUAL
address
MPUnCh1xo3DF3fVHirDcxCowKoRPcjGe59
transaction
1db54ad41cfdaac7d7b68a7d08033c4a0f4f76e8dbf59f85e92fbb9d1e16f615
spent
true